Transaction 5571d3dd3f9907d796de3ed5d97777e286fe966b230c430042375c9673215fc8
1 Input
2 Outputs
- 5571d3dd3f9907d796de3ed5d97777e286fe966b230c430042375c9673215fc8:0
- 5571d3dd3f9907d796de3ed5d97777e286fe966b230c430042375c9673215fc8:1
value 11139507
address 1CbLzBXynP1SMzpdLnZeitTCeuT8sAG6oL
value 5262920
address 1ECMGr5tQFLFpYgwy7iTqVyw5QY3gZ2jQw